The Power of CRM and Marketing Automation Tools

  1. CRM – The Hub of Customer Data:

A CRM system is the centralized repository for customer data. It contains information such as contact details, behavior, demographics, purchase history, and interaction history. This comprehensive view of the customer serves as the backbone for personalized marketing campaigns.

  1. Marketing Automation – Streamlining Campaigns:

Marketing Automation tools are designed to streamline marketing campaigns. They offer features like lead nurturing, email automation, and behavior tracking. These tools can automate tasks and deliver content to leads at the right time, ensuring they receive relevant information throughout their journey.

CRM and Marketing Automation Integration

The real magic happens when CRM and Marketing Automation tools are integrated. Here’s how:

  1. Centralized Customer Data:

Integrating CRM with Marketing Automation tools provides a unified and comprehensive view of customer data. This ensures that both marketing and sales teams are on the same page regarding customer interactions and history, leading to better-informed marketing campaigns.

  1. Lead Scoring and Segmentation:

CRM-integrated Marketing Automation tools allow businesses to score leads based on their behavior and engagement. High-scoring leads can be identified and targeted for more personalized campaigns. Segmentation, based on CRM data, enables highly targeted messaging.

  1. Lead Nurturing and Automation:

Marketing Automation, driven by CRM data, can deliver automated and targeted content to leads at different stages of the sales funnel. This ensures that leads are nurtured efficiently, increasing the chances of conversion.

  1. Personalized Communication:

CRM data provides the foundation for highly personalized email campaigns and content. Businesses can tailor their messaging, offers, and recommendations, creating a deeper level of customer engagement.

  1. Sales and Marketing Alignment:

CRM bridges the gap between sales and marketing teams. Both teams can access and update customer data, fostering better collaboration and alignment. This ensures that marketing campaigns are closely aligned with sales objectives.

  1. Data-Driven Decision-Making:

Both CRM and Marketing Automation tools provide data and analytics to assess the success of campaigns. Businesses can analyze customer behavior and interactions to make data-driven decisions for optimizing future campaigns.
